## Further Reading: Widediff

Widediff is our in-house diff viewer built specifically for files too large for standard review tools — think multi-gigabyte generated schemas and bulk data fixtures. It streams hunks lazily, so it never loads a full file into memory, and it supports structural diffing for our Lattice config format. New team members should understand its chunking model before reviewing any pipeline output, since line numbers are virtual. The architecture overview and usage guide live on the internal page below.

operations page: https://confluence.lumiclabs.internal/projects/display/browse/projects/b6be

Handover — Studio B recording setup, Arlevant Campus

Hi — notes for the incoming contractor crew filming the Brynmor training series. Studio B is booked Tuesday through Thursday, 08:00–17:00. The lighting rig is pre-set; please don't adjust the overhead grid without checking with the media desk first. Spare lav mics are in the grey cabinet, top shelf. Return all gear to the trolley each evening and sign the usage sheet. The studio door locks automatically, so you'll need the entry code every time you step out. It's below:

door code, tajof-kageg: bdg-QVDCE-3

staff handling tickets for the Murmora audio-guide app should start with the troubleshooting compendium, which covers the three most common issues: stalled tour downloads on gallery Wi-Fi, audio tracks playing out of sync with exhibit beacons, and offline mode failing after an app update. Each section includes symptoms, known affected versions, and the exact wording to use when escalating to engineering. Please read the escalation matrix before promising callbacks to visitors. The complete guide is maintained on the internal page below.

operations page: https://confluence.lumicsys.internal/projects/display/projects/display